In a thrilling match that underscored her tenacity, Coco Gauff faced Maria Sakkari at the Indian Wells tournament, emerging victorious with a score of 7-6 (1), 6-2. Though Gauff displayed remarkable skill and focus throughout the match, it was the late-game tension that nearly threatened to unravel her success. As the No. 3 seed in the tournament, Gauff’s performance was a testament to her growing prowess, but it also revealed the inner battles many athletes confront on the biggest stages. “Except for the last game, I felt I played a great match,” Gauff reflected, indicating her relentless pursuit of perfection. Breaking Through Adversity
Gauff’s journey through the match was marked by moments that tested her resolve. The young star found herself at risk of slipping in the final game, committing six double faults—an evident struggle with serving through the game’s climax. Yet she displayed impressive fortitude, capturing the victory on her sixth match point with a stunning forehand winner. This not only highlights her skill but also exemplifies the determination to keep pushing forward, even when faced with setbacks. “Always an honor and privilege to play in front of this crowd,” she expressed, notably grateful for the enthusiastic support of her home fans, which likely bolstered her spirits in critical moments.
Her upcoming match against Belinda Bencic, a player she has triumphed over twice previously, promises to be another test of her abilities under pressure. A Tale of Two Americans
In parallel to Gauff’s journey, fellow American Madison Keys faced her own challenges against Elise Mertens. Despite a shaky second set where she let go of four match points, Keys managed to rally and secure a 6-2, 6-7 (8), 6-4 win. What stood out in her performance was her ability to save 12 out of 15 break points, showcasing resilience and resourcefulness under pressure. As the fifth seed, Keys is building on an impressive streak following her recent triumph at the Australian Open. The Power Players Performing
On another brilliant note, World No. 1 Aryna Sabalenka delivered a commanding 6-1, 6-2 win against Lucia Bronzetti, showcasing her brutal efficiency on the court. After grappling with early exits in prior tournaments, Sabalenka’s ability to acclimate to the windy conditions exemplified her strong mental fortitude. “It wasn’t as easy as the score looks like,” she remarked, acknowledging the tougher elements of play that can often go unnoticed by spectators.
